Subsea flowlines are pipelines installed on the seabed to transport oil, gas, and associated fluids from subsea wells to processing facilities or storage units. These flowlines are a critical component of offshore oil and gas production systems. In Indonesia, subsea flowlines are widely used in offshore fields, particularly in deepwater and harsh environments. They are designed to withstand extreme pressure, temperature, and corrosive conditions.
Materials such as steel, flexible polymers, and corrosion-resistant alloys are commonly used in their construction. Subsea flowlines can be rigid or flexible depending on operational requirements. As offshore exploration expands, these systems are becoming increasingly important in ensuring efficient and safe hydrocarbon transportation.

Advancements in Flexible and Hybrid Flowline Technologies
Flexible flowlines are gaining popularity in Indonesia due to their ability to adapt to complex seabed conditions. These systems provide improved durability and resistance to fatigue. Hybrid flowline solutions combine the advantages of rigid and flexible pipelines. Manufacturers are developing advanced materials to enhance performance. Flexible flowlines reduce installation complexity and costs. This trend is improving operational efficiency.
Increasing Adoption of Subsea Tieback Systems
Subsea tieback systems are being widely adopted to connect new wells to existing infrastructure in Indonesia. These systems reduce the need for new platforms and processing facilities. Flowlines play a critical role in tieback operations. This approach improves cost efficiency and project feasibility. Oil and gas companies are increasingly using tieback systems to optimize resources. This trend supports market expansion.
